Как остановить программу в питоне
Существует несколько способов прервать выполнение программы в Python: import sys # ... ваш код if условие_ошибки: sys.exit("Произошла ошибка!") if условие_ошибки: raise SystemExit("Произошла ошибка!") import os if условие_ошибки: os._exit(1) while True: # ... ваш код if input("Нажмите...
3 недели назад
Функции в Python: как перестать копировать код и начать мыслить модулями
Если вы уже написали несколько скриптов, то наверняка замечали: одни и те же куски кода повторяются. Хотите добавить новую возможность — приходится править в пяти местах. Знакомо? Пора познакомиться с функциями. Они позволяют собрать логику в отдельные блоки, дать им имена и вызывать тогда, когда нужно. В этой статье разберём: Функции решают три главные задачи: Без функций код превращается в «спагетти»: длинный поток инструкций, в котором сложно ориентироваться. С функциями — становится похожим на конструктор...